Dungloe
St Mary’s, Convoy 1-7
Dungloe 0-16
Dungloe made it four wins on the trot with a six-point victory over St Mary’s, Convoy, in St Mary’s Park on Saturday night.
Oisín Bonner and company laid the foundation for the win in the first half, and they led 0-9 to 0-4 at the break. But the men from the Rosses had it far from all their own way against a well-organised St Mary’s side who battled to the finish.
Pauric Gordon top-scored for St Mary’s with a goal and two points.

Dungloe finished with 13 players after midfielder Ryan Connors picked up a second yellow card on 55 minutes. Shortly after, wing forward Matthew Ward was shown a black card.
St Mary’s scorers: Pauric Gordon 1-2; Conor McDermott, Ciaran Dolan 0-2 each, Niall Sweeney 0-1.
Dungloe scorers: Oisín Bonner 0-5, 1f; Shaun McGee 0-3; Barry Curran, Karl McGee 0-2 each; Aaron Ward, Patrick O’Donnell, Ryan Connors and Cianan McDaid 0-1 each.
